Italian Love Cake Ingredients
• Gather these essentials to create a masterpiece!
For the Ricotta Layer
- Ricotta Cheese – Provides a creamy, custard-like texture; substitute mascarpone for a richer flavor.
- Granulated Sugar – Sweetens the dessert; no alternative required unless reducing sweetness.
- Vanilla Extract – Enhances the ricotta flavor; no substitutes recommended.
- Eggs – Binds the layers together; room temperature eggs beat more smoothly.
For the Cake Base
- Devil’s Food Cake Mix – Creates a chocolate cake base; use any chocolate cake mix or a homemade recipe as a substitute.
- Oil (Canola or Vegetable) – Adds moisture to the cake; unsweetened applesauce can be a healthier substitute.
For the Topping
- Instant Chocolate Pudding – Forms the creamy topping; use vanilla pudding for a lighter option.
- Milk – Ensures a smooth pudding consistency; whole milk is recommended for best flavor.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Italian Love Cake
Step 1: Preheat and Prepare the Baking Dish
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). While waiting for the oven, grab a 9×13 baking dish and generously grease it with cooking spray or butter. This ensures the cake will come out easily once baked. Set the prepared dish aside as you mix together the ricotta layer.
Step 2: Make the Ricotta Mixture
In a large mixing bowl, combine 15 ounces of ricotta cheese, 3/4 cup of granulated sugar, and 2 teaspoons of vanilla extract. Mix these ingredients until they achieve a smooth, creamy consistency. Gradually add in 3 eggs, ensuring each one is well incorporated before adding the next. This ricotta mixture will serve as the delicious topping for your Italian Love Cake.
Step 3: Prepare the Cake Batter
In a separate bowl, pour in one box of Devil’s Food cake mix, 1/2 cup of oil, and 1 cup of water. Add 3 large eggs to this mix and whisk everything together until smooth, with no lumps remaining. The batter should be rich and glossy, perfect for forming the cake’s base beneath the luscious ricotta layer.
Step 4: Layer the Cake Batter and Ricotta Mixture
Once your batters are ready, pour the Devil’s Food cake batter evenly into the prepared baking dish. After that, gently layer the ricotta mixture on top of the cake batter, pouring slowly to avoid mixing the two layers. This creates the signature look of the Italian Love Cake, so take your time to keep the layers distinct.
Step 5: Bake the Cake
Carefully place the baking dish into your preheated oven and bake for 1 to 1.5 hours. Keep an eye on the baking process; the cake is done when the center is set yet slightly jiggly. Once it’s ready, remove the dish from the oven and let the Italian Love Cake cool to room temperature on a wire rack.
Step 6: Prepare the Chocolate Pudding Topping
While the cake cools, it’s time to make the chocolate pudding topping. In a medium bowl, whisk together 2 cups of cold milk and one package of instant chocolate pudding mix until thickened. Gently fold in a container of whipped topping to create a light, fluffy mixture. This delicious topping will complement your layered dessert perfectly.
Step 7: Assemble and Chill the Cake
Once the cake has cooled completely, spread the chocolate pudding mixture evenly over the top. Use a spatula to smooth it out, ensuring every bite is covered. Finally, place the Italian Love Cake in the refrigerator and allow it to chill for at least 4 hours, or overnight if possible, to let the flavors meld beautifully.
Step 8: Serve and Indulge
When you are ready to serve, remove the Italian Love Cake from the refrigerator. Slice into generous pieces and serve chilled. How to Store and Freeze Italian Love Cake
Fridge: Store leftovers in a sealed container in the fridge for up to 5 days, ensuring the layers stay fresh and moist.
Freezer: If you wish to keep your Italian Love Cake longer, wrap slices t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il. It can last in the freezer for 2-3 months.
Thawing: Thaw frozen cake slices overnight in the refrigerator before enjoying, allowing the flavors to return to their original glory.
Reheating: For a warm treat, gently microwave individual slices for about 15-20 seconds, just until slightly warmed.

Expert Tips for Italian Love Cake
- Layer Carefully: Pour the ricotta mixture slowly to ensure distinct layers; rushing this step could mix them together, losing the cake’s beautiful presentation.
- Chill Thoroughly: Let the cake chill in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ours before serving; this allows the flavors to meld and enhances the overall taste.
- Room Temperature Eggs: Use room temperature eggs in the ricotta layer to achieve a smoother mixture, ensuring better binding with the other ingredients.
- Variations are Fun: Feel free to explore variations like using flavored pudding or different cake mixes; just keep the Italian Love Cake’s unique essence.
- Bake Time Vigilance: Check the cake at the one-hour mark; every oven varies, and you want a slight jiggle in the center for optimum texture.
